Alert: FUELREPORT_STALE. Fires when the Harrowgate fleet fuel-usage report has not refreshed in 6 hours. Usual causes: telematics ingest lag from the depot gateways, or the nightly aggregation job stuck on a locked partition. Check ingest lag first; restarting aggregation without clearing the lock makes it worse. Ops in the Kestrel region depend on this report each morning. Triage steps are on the internal runbook page.

wiki page, bagef-yajof: https://sentry.sivrelcloud.corp/board

v3.2.0 — Policy change: all services in the Hollowpine monorepo now require exact-version dependency pins; ranges and wildcards are rejected at CI. New contractors should run the pin-check script before opening a pull request. Existing lockfiles were regenerated in this release. Exemption requests must be approved by the policy owner listed below.

signatory, yaduf-tagaf: Lammir Zorael Eliion Pelael

## Kickoff Notes — ChipGate Reader

Quick recap for the Harborfell Marathon setup: the trackside timing-chip readers need firmware flashed before Thursday's dry run, and the mat at the 10k split has been flaky, so test it twice. Spare antennas are in the blue crate. Don't reorder cabling without checking first — it's mapped to the scoring van. All hardware questions go to the lead listed below.

approver of yahig-kagup = Ralok Sorael

14:07 — CrashFunnel ingest stalls; Droplet queue fills. 14:12 — On-call pages. Root cause: malformed symbolication payloads from the new Pinewheel SDK beta crash the parser, poisoning the retry loop. 14:31 — Bad payloads quarantined, ingest resumes. 14:55 — Backlog cleared. New folks: the parser now rejects unknown SDK versions instead of crashing; that guard shipped same day. If you're ever verifying which build carried the guard, the trace token is recorded below.

session token of kahog-bahif = htk9_f63daec35

Subject: Revised Commission Scheme — Board Review

Team,

Effective next quarter, Veltrona moves to tiered commission: 4% base, 7% above quota, 10% on new-logo deals. Caps removed for the Kestrel line. Marit Hollen owns rollout; branch briefings complete by month-end. Full model attached for board sign-off Thursday.

The confidential rationale tied to our expansion plans follows below.

internal memo for tagef-hadup: Gross margin on Ulaath came in at 15 percent against a plan of 5 percent. Only 7 of the 120 pilot accounts renewed Ulaath, so a churn review is set for October 15.